Beastie Boy Adam Yauch Diagnosed with Cancer; Band Forced to Cancel Tour, Delay Album Release

BY Josiah HughesPublished Jul 20, 2009

With the release of their Hot Sauce Committee Part 1 just around the corner, along with a bevy of upcoming tour dates, the Beastie Boys have had to postpone everything following the tragic news that Adam "MCA" Yauch has been diagnosed with a cancerous tumour.

Fortunately, the tumour, which is located in his left salivary gland, was discovered early, and it's likely that Yauch will make a full recovery. However, it will require that he has surgery and take some weeks off to recover. As a result, the band have cancelled all the Beasties' upcoming tour dates and the album release will also be pushed back.

In a video statement released to the band's website, Yauch explained, "I just need to take a little time to get this in check, and then we'll release the record and play some shows. It's a pain in the neck (sorry had to say it) because I was really looking forward to playing these shows, but the doctors have made it clear that this is not the kind of thing that can be put aside to deal with later."

No new release date for Hot Sauce Committee Part 1 has yet been set.
